What fuel to select for Alfa Romeo 156 petrol?

We are now going to proceed to the more complex part of the fuels for Alfa Romeo 156 , in reality, it is important to know that based on the year of your Alfa Romeo 156 you will not have the ability to use all the fuels present at the pump, here is the list of available fuels for Alfa Romeo 156 petrol and their specificities.

SP95 E5 petrol fuel for Alfa Romeo 156

The fuel most utilized by Alfa Romeo 156 petrol owners, it matches to the majority of petrol automobiles released after 1991 , it is the least expensive and already contains enough additives to keep your engine in good functioning order.

SP95 E10 fuel for Alfa Romeo 156

Slightly more expensive than its past version, the SP95 E10 differs from the other version by the presence of ethanol in the amount of about 10% , which gives it a lower diffusion of greenhouse gases , it is however usable only by Alfa Romeo 156 invented after 2000. .

Fuel SP98 E5 for Alfa Romeo 156

It is THE fuel par excellence for Alfa Romeo 156 petrol , in reality, its composition allows it to gets rid of up to 99% of the internal deposits connected to the combustion of the engine , it is possible to use it for all automobiles that date from 1991, but it is on the other hand the most expensive of all those available .

E85 superethanol fuel, E85

Last fuel available for your Alfa Romeo 156 is E85 superethanol, it is made up of 85% bioethanol and just 15 of SP95 , which makes it the less polluting fuel, additionally it is the cheapest thanks to tax advantages. . Even so, it can be used JUST by Alfa Romeo 156 with the “Flex-Fuel” system , verify that yours is suitable before use.
